## Description PLEX Solutions, LLC, Part of Markon, is looking for a Sr. Software Developer to support a customer in the Annapolis Junction, MD area. In this role, you will lead complex software engineering efforts, apply advanced technical principles, and contribute innovative solutions that support critical hardware and technical service products. ## Responsibilities - Develop, create, and modify general computer applications software or specialized utility programs. - Analyze user needs and develop software solutions. - Design software or customize software for client use with the aim of optimizing operational efficiency. - May analyze and design databases within an application area, working individually or coordinating database development as part of a team. - May supervise computer programmers. - Inspects, cleans, transforms, and models data to highlight useful information, suggest conclusions, and support decision making. - Develops software planning documentation, requirements and design documentation, support documentation, test description documentation. - Conducts software validation and verification, and software engineering anomaly resolution. - Performs tasks in accordance with applicable DoD guidance and industry standards. - Performs installation, demonstration, test, validation and evaluation of software tools, methods, and measurement technologies. - Performs computer network exploitation development. - Evaluates the quality of software systems and solutions. - Performs needs and risk analysis of software packages relative to mission requirements. - Develops, updates, and evaluates software engineering standards, specifications, handbooks, or manuals for the development and testing of cyber capabilities. - Documents verification and validation of solutions and protocols, and provides technical assistance to user organizations on software acquisition. - Develops life cycle models and customizes software analytical tools, models, decision aids, screening methods, and techniques used to evaluate and support the authenticity and continuity of information systems. - Develops specialized software/firmware modules. - Disassembles and analyzes software and embedded firmware. - Collaborates with Cyber Innovation Unit. - Develops, creates, and modifies general computer applications software or specialized utility programs. ## Qualifications - Active TS/SCI W/ Polygraph - 15+ years of related professional experience in a technical engineering discipline -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or related technical field - Proven ability to lead a project team - Strong command of advanced engineering principles and software development theories - Excellent written and oral communication skills - Ability to troubleshoot production issues under pressure and tight deadlines - Proficiency developing software in one or more operating environments (Windows, Linux, etc.) -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ications - Excellent time management and organizational abilities · Preferred Qualifications: - Master’s degree preferred ## Salary Range USD $195,000.00 - USD $220,000.00 /Yr.The Markon pay range for this position is a general guideline only and not a guarantee of compensation or salary.
